找回密码
 立即注册

QQ登录

只需一步,快速开始

no_map

注册会员

8

主题

20

帖子

80

积分

注册会员

积分
80
no_map
注册会员   /  发表于:2019-6-13 09:44  /   查看:3550  /  回复:5
本帖最后由 no_map 于 2019-6-13 09:46 编辑

5.png
如图,当子级被全部选中时,父级别也被默认选中了,怎样设置可以取消父亲节点的默认选中?

5 个回复

倒序浏览
KevinChen讲师达人认证 悬赏达人认证 SpreadJS 开发认证
论坛元老   /  发表于:2019-6-13 11:15:51
沙发
您好,在分组列中,默认当所有子节点都被选中时,父节点会自动勾选,这是设计的默认逻辑,

想了解一下您具体想实现一个什么功能呢?我们也许有其它的方案可以提供
回复 使用道具 举报
no_map
注册会员   /  发表于:2019-6-13 16:45:57
板凳
本帖最后由 no_map 于 2019-6-13 16:49 编辑
KevinChen 发表于 2019-6-13 11:15
您好,在分组列中,默认当所有子节点都被选中时,父节点会自动勾选,这是设计的默认逻辑,

想了解一下您 ...

没事,这个不是必须的需求。我现在还有个其他的问题。单个单元格设置无法编辑必须先进行表单保护设定么
单元格锁定: sheet.getRange(i, 6).locked(true);
表单保护: sheet.options.isProtected = true;

我单独设置单元格锁定 貌似并没有生效。
回复 使用道具 举报
Fiooona
论坛元老   /  发表于:2019-6-13 17:40:39
地板
你好,这个必须要先设定表单保护,再设置单元格锁定才能生效
更多参考这个文章:https://www.grapecity.com.cn/blo ... baohu-jinyongbianji
组件化表格编辑器(预览版)试用进行中,点击了解详情!
请点击评分,对我的服务做出评价!5分为非常满意!
回复 使用道具 举报
no_map
注册会员   /  发表于:2019-6-14 16:15:00
5#
Fiooona 发表于 2019-6-13 17:40
你好,这个必须要先设定表单保护,再设置单元格锁定才能生效
更多参考这个文章:https://www.grapecity.co ...

但是我设置了表单保护之后,行数据的拖动事件无法触发,有了冲突,这怎么办呢..
回复 使用道具 举报
Fiooona
论坛元老   /  发表于:2019-6-14 17:03:47
6#
no_map 发表于 2019-6-14 16:15
但是我设置了表单保护之后,行数据的拖动事件无法触发,有了冲突,这怎么办呢..

可以设置表单保护,再设置allowDragInsertRows 为true,
具体参考:https://demo.grapecity.com.cn/Sp ... /#/demos/protection
组件化表格编辑器(预览版)试用进行中,点击了解详情!
请点击评分,对我的服务做出评价!5分为非常满意!
回复 使用道具 举报
您需要登录后才可以回帖 登录 | 立即注册
返回顶部